10 Important Things to Know About Medusa Piercings

Table of Contents

medusa piercing

The Medusa piercing or philtrum piercing is a body modification located at the center of the upper lip just above the cupid bow area of the mouth. This type of piercing usually features a labret stud—a barbell with a flat back and a decorative end—that rests on the outer surface of the lip. While a basic metal ball is commonly used for this piercing style, in settings; there is also an array of more intricate and decorative designs available to choose from nowadays. Two vertical pierces, in the philtrum are known as a Medusa piercing.

1. The Piercing Procedure

Before starting the piercing process a skilled piercer will discuss with you to understand your body structure and address any concerns you may have about the procedure. Following this consultation, the piercer will. Sanitize the area where the piercing will be done and mark the exact spot for the piercing. Using standard piercing guns which are not suitable for this particular type of piercing they will delicately use forceps to move the tissue away from your mouth before carefully inserting a small needle through your philtrum. After securing the jewelry, in place, they will clean the area again to prevent any potential bleeding post-piercing.

2. Pain and Healing

The philtrum area contains a lot of nerve endings making a Medusa piercing more painful compared to facial piercings for some people; however, pain tolerance varies among individuals so it’s advisable to consult a professional piercer, for personalized advice on this matter. The initial piercing discomfort is brief and manageable followed by some throbbing sensation in the following days post-procedure.

It usually takes about 8 to 12 weeks for Medusa piercings to heal completely It is crucial to stick to an aftercare regimen during this period to make sure the piercing heals correctly This involves cleaning the piercing twice a day using a saline solution rinsing your mouth with mouthwash after eating and steering clear of irritants such, as alcohol smoking and spicy foods.

3. Potential Risks and Complications

Like any piercing procedure out there in the world of body art and modification trends today—whether it’s a nose ring type of situation to a belly button ring ordeal—getting your Medusa piercing done comes with its fair share of potential risks and complications that you need to be aware of beforehand to ensure your safety and well being, throughout the process.

  • Infection: Any time the skin is broken, there is a risk of infection. This risk can be minimized by keeping the piercing clean and following the aftercare instructions provided by your piercer.
  • Rejection: Piercing rejection occurs when the body recognizes the jewelry as a foreign object and tries to push it out. This can happen if the piercing is not done properly or if the jewelry is not made of a biocompatible material.
  • Piercing Bumps: Also called hypertrophic scarring, piercing bumps are raised, and red bumps form around the piercing. These are typically caused by irritation from the jewelry or improper aftercare.

4. Removal and Scarring

If you opt to take out your Medusa piercing safely to reduce scarring risks and maintain the piercing hole integrity healing period—seek assistance from a trained piercer, for the removal process is recommended practice; Furthermore ensure that you keep jewelry in place even after full healing to prevent hole closure as well healed piercings may still contract or close abruptly over time.

5. Jewelry and Customization

One of the appealing things about a Medusa piercing is the variety of jewelry options available. Labret studs are the most popular choice, and they are available in a variety of materials, including 14k solid gold. 14k gold is a great option for body jewelry because it is durable, hypoallergenic, and resistant to tarnish. When you initially have your Medusa piercing done the piercer will probably use a longer labret stud to account for swelling. You can switch to a piece once the piercing has healed. In addition, to labrets, other choices include diamond studs, rings, and barbells.

Check out these options, for Medusa piercing accessories;

  • Labret Studs: These are the most common types of Medusa piercing jewelry. They are available in a variety of styles, including simple studs, gemstone studs, and dangle studs.
  • Rings: Rings can also be worn in Medusa piercings, but they are not as common as labret studs. They can be a good option for people who want a more unique look.
  • Barbells: Barbells are a type of jewelry that has a straight bar with a bead on each end. Curved barbells can be used for vertical Medusa piercings.

6. Jewelry Allergies

Certain individuals may have sensitivities to metals like nickel. In case you’re one of them and have a metal allergy concern when it comes to jewelry selection; it’s advisable to opt for pieces crafted from hypoallergenic materials, like titanium gold, or surgical steel for safety reasons before going ahead with your piercing session; make sure to inform your piercer about any metal allergies you may have.

7. Aftercare and Maintenance

It is crucial to care for your Medusa piercing to aid in healing and avoid infections; remember to adhere closely to the aftercare guidelines provided by your piercer.

  • Clean the piercing twice a day with a saline solution or wound wash.
  • Avoid touching the piercing with unwashed hands.
  • Avoid using harsh soaps or lotions on the piercing.
  • Don’t sleep on the piercing.
  • Avoid swimming IN pools, hot tubs, or lakes until the piercing is healed.

8. Cost and Considerations

The price of a Medusa piercing can differ based on the piercer and the type of jewelry you opt for; typically ranging from $20 to $80 for the piercing with additional costs for the jewelry itself such, as high-quality 14K solid gold pieces which may incur slightly higher fees; it’s also important to consider the expense of aftercare materials.

Before deciding to get a Medusa piercing it’s important to take these factors into account;

  • The cost of the piercing and jewelry
  • The pain level
  • The healing time
  • The aftercare requirements
  • Whether the piercing will interfere with your work or lifestyle

Before getting a piercing done; it’s an idea to discuss any concerns you may have with your piercer beforehand.

9. Popularity and Trends

Medusa pierces have gained popularity in the past few years probably because they offer a distinct and fashionable means of self-expression that’s easy to maintain and heal from. Furthermore, celebrities sporting Medusa pierces have contributed to their rise, in fame.

10. Mythology and Symbolism

The Medusa piercing gets its name from the Greek legend of Medusa. A fearsome Gorgon with serpentine locks and a petrifying gaze that could render people into stone statues with just one look.A common belief links this piercing to Medusa due to its placement on the philtrum area which is said to bear a resemblance, to the mouth of the mythical creature herself.

Medusa piercings are commonly viewed as symbols of beauty and strength while others see them as embodying change and renewal.
